Monty 775cba4d0f MDEV-33145 Add FLUSH GLOBAL STATUS
- FLUSH GLOBAL STATUS now resets most global_status_vars.
  At this stage, this is mainly to be used for testing.
- FLUSH SESSION STATUS added as an alias for FLUSH STATUS.
- FLUSH STATUS does not require any privilege (before required RELOAD).
- FLUSH GLOBAL STATUS requires RELOAD privilege.
- All global status reset moved to FLUSH GLOBAL STATUS.
- Replication semisync status variables are now reset by
  FLUSH GLOBAL STATUS.
- In test cases, the only changes are:
  - Replace FLUSH STATUS with FLUSH GLOBAL STATUS
  - Replace FLUSH STATUS with FLUSH STATUS; FLUSH GLOBAL STATUS.
    This was only done in a few tests where the test was using SHOW STATUS
    for both local and global variables.
- Uptime_since_flush_status is now always provided, independent if
  ENABLED_PROFILING is enabled when compiling MariaDB.
- @@global.Uptime_since_flush_status is reset on FLUSH GLOBAL STATUS
  and @@session.Uptime_since_flush_status is reset on FLUSH SESSION STATUS.
- When connected, @@session.Uptime_since_flush_status is set to 0.
